If Kc Nau filed your case in Danville, here's what the data shows: 68.8% of their 32 cases were dismissed, and 31.2% resulted in conviction. That dismissal rate is notably above the Danville average of 40.4%. Statewide, this is higher than 91% of Virginia officers.

The most common charge in this officer's cases is Other (12 cases, 50.0% dismissed), followed by Larceny / Theft (11 cases). What happens in your case depends on your specific charge, the facts, and the court — but this data gives you a starting point.

Based on 32 public court records, 2025. Cases heard at Danville District Court. Dismissal rate includes cases dropped by the court or prosecutor. Conviction rate includes guilty pleas and trial verdicts. Last updated: May 2, 2026
